The city of Orel is the capital of the southwestern Russian province of Oblast. One of the main arteries in the city, Krasnoarmey Street, which is 2.5 km long, was successfully reconstructed using RoadCem. The reconstruction took place in a short space of time and is durable enough to withstand the Russian winters without being damaged.

 

The city of Orel decided to utilize the new technology for the reconstruction of Krasnoarmey Street because it is very interested in exploring sustainable construction methods as opposed to the traditional methods for the renovation and expansion of its current road network.  The maintenance of the existing network is quite costly, in part due to the short service life of the traditionally constructed structures and the relatively high prices for the traditional materials. Together these issues make the extension of the road network a great budgetary problem. Another important constraint are the short execution times for the road works—they can only be done during the summer months.

 

By using the product RoadCem from PowerCem Technologies, it is possible to stabilize the materials used in the existing road surface (asphalt and sand) after they have been milled. As a result, none of the existing materials need be removed, costs are reduced (30-70%) and the construction time of the project is substantially shortened (75% shorter). A shorter construction time is always important, certainly along busy traffic arteries through a city. Only 24 hours after stabilization, the road can be used again. By using RoadCem, the in-situ cement stabilization attains a higher degree of stiffness and greater flexibility. This makes the stabilization able to withstand the greatly fluctuating climatic conditions, which in turn increase the service life of the pavement while keeping the maintenance costs down.

 

After the winter period, with long freezing and thawing cycles at the beginning and end of the winter and temperatures that fell to -40°C, the entire construction was intact and no damage to the roadway (cracks, deformations, …) was found.
